Architectural designs in software engineering

Architectural designs selling quality house plans for. Sometimes one company has different versions of a basic cad program. Architectural description language adl provides a semantics and syntax for describing a software architecture. Architectural design in software engineering computer notes. Architectural design and engineering degree and certificate.

Jul 18, 2017 the software architect can draw on unified modeling language uml notation, other diagrammatic forms, and a few related tools, there is a need for a more formal approach to the specification of an architectural design. Availability of architectural patterns and architectural styles. Autocad architecture toolset architectural design software. Software engineeringarchitectural designs best online. Software engineering architectural designs software engineering design has been described as a multistep process in which representations of data and program structure, interface characteristics, and pro. The architecture highlights early design decisions that will have a profound impact on all software engineering work that follows and. Jun 26, 2018 software engineering architectural design.

Chapter 11 slide 16 architectural models used to document an architectural design. Oct 17, 2014 architecture design in software engineering sl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Online architecture software is most commonly used by diy homeowners to help plan their construction, as well as homeowners who are seeking the help of a professional. Within the computer and software engineering disciplines and, often, other engineering disciplines, such as communications, then, the term system came to be defined as containing all of the elements necessary which generally includes both hardware and software to perform a useful function.

Our webbased design software can bring your sketches to life. Includes premade 2d plans, as well as the ability to start from scratch. At this level, the designers get the idea of proposed solution domain. An architectural pattern is a general, reusable solution to a commonly occurring problem in software architecture within a given context. The drawing area will show rulers and a grid in real world coordinates to help you design. Oct 10, 2019 architectural design and engineering degrees are available at the associates, bachelors and masters degree. Make 2d architectural drawings and designs in minutes using smartdraws built in templates, tools and symbols. A software architect typically works with project managers, discusses architecturally significant requirements with stakeholders, designs a software architecture, evaluates a design, communicates with designers and stakeholders, documents the architectural design and more.

As we have seen there are different kinds of software designs, the ieee std 610. About myarchicad free architectural design software. Architectural design cs 410510 software engineering class notes. Oct 15, 2014 architectural drivers are formally defined as the set of requirements that have significant influence over your architecture. May 20, 2007 architectural design establishing the overall structure of a software system slideshare uses cookies to improve functionality and performance, and to provide you with relevant advertising. Architecture design in software engineering slideshare. Architectural design is a process for identifying the subsystems making up a. Mar, 2020 architectural design software is cad software that is specially crafted and specialized for the work that an architect has to do.

Cedreo is an online 3d architectural home design software for home builders, interior designers and remodelers. Draw 2d and 3d floor plans, customize indoor and outdoor designs and generate highresolution 3d renderings in a few clicks. In this case, the architectural design version will be the one whose features, assumptions, and tools reflect what is most useful to architects. The latest and greatest floor plan design software is a very simple program that allows you to design the layout of your room or home.

By applying trimbles advanced positioning solutions, productivity increases and safety. Software engineeringarchitectural designs software engineering design has been described as a multistep process in which representations of data and program structure, interface characteristics, and. Free architect software best download for home design. Top 10 architectural design software for budding architects. The result of the software requirements analysis sra usually is a specification. Asymmetrical shapes are common with lowpitched roofs and a built in garage in rambling ranches. Architectural software has become a necessity in modern markets. By the end of this tutorial, the readers will develop a sound understanding of the concepts of software architecture and design concepts and will be in a position to choose and follow the right model for a given software project.

From schematic design to construction documentation, sketchups 3d architectural design software gets the whole job done. Top 5 free best architecture software for architects. If you continue browsing the site, you agree to the use of cookies on this website. Architectural design and engineering degree and certificate programs. Architectural design systems, software and technology. Ian sommerville 2004 software engineering, 7th edition. The below sets specifically focused on software engineering architectural designs multiple choice questions answers mcqs. Architectural designs selling quality house plans for over.

The best 3d architecture bim software many are free all3dp. Our familyowned business has a seasoned staff with an unmatched expertise in helping builders and homeowners find house plans that match their needs and budgets. Architectural patterns are similar to software design pattern but have a broader scope. The exterior is faced with wood and bricks, or a combination of both. In this article, i will be briefly explaining the following 10 common architectural patterns with their usage, pros and. Software engineering c6 l2 architectural design youtube. Software engineering architectural design geeksforgeeks. Autodesk makes software and services available on a licensed or subscription basis. Ieee defines architectural design as the process of defining a collection of hardware and software components and their interfaces to establish the framework for.

If you are a professional architect or an architecture student that is looking for ways to make your work in designing much easier, there are architectural design software that can meet all your needs. The below sets specifically focused on software engineering design concepts multiple choice questions answers mcqs. Ultimately, as a result of a discussion, students will see that, complex systems such as a. Free software downloads offers stateofart architectural design software for free. Software engineering architectural designs mcq examradar. Three advantages of explicitly designing and documenting software architecture. Architectural design software web based architecture. Introduction to software engineeringarchitecturedesign. Ieee defines architectural design as the process of defining a collection of hardware and software components and their interfaces to establish the framework for the development of a computer system. Rights to install, access, or otherwise use autodesk software and services including free software or services are limited to license rights and services entitlements expressly granted by autodesk in the applicable license or service agreement and are subject to acceptance of and compliance.

Dynamic process model that shows the process structure of the system. Architectural design the architectural design is the highest abstract version of the system. In the software design and architecture specialization, you will learn how to apply design principles, patterns, and architectures to create reusable and flexible software applications and systems. The design helps us turn this specification into a working system. The software needs the architectural design to represents the design of software. In other words, there are some requirements that will help you decide which structures to pick for your system design and others that are less consequential in the context of software architecture. Hence, we should understand different architectures, before applying them to our design. From schematic design to stunning architectural visualizations, sketchup gets the job done. Architectural design is of crucial importance in software engineering during which the essential requirements like reliability, cost, and performance are dealt with. Our portfolio is comprised of home plans from designers and architects across north america and abroad.

Download free 30day trials of the software included in the collection. Learn vocabulary, terms, and more with flashcards, games, and other study tools. System design is described using several views that frequently include a static view showing the code structure of the system, a. You will learn how to express and document the design and architecture of a software system using a visual notation.

Software architecture the difference between architecture and. Even for developers, the line is often blurry and they might mix up elements of software architecture patterns and design patterns. Youll also be able to change the scale of the drawing middrawing. Software architecture design tutorial to learn software architecture design in software engineering in simple, easy and step by step way with examples and notes.

1077 762 505 1453 1380 918 560 440 937 617 508 889 34 1207 50 1526 1602 59 697 1271 516 1185 5 1412 1333 545 1209 594 262 917 127 194 379 228 847 1261 820